Wayne County Fair Association
| Fiscal year | Revenue | Expenses | Net | Reserve mo. | Staff % |
|---|---|---|---|---|---|
| 2011 | 88,713 | 82,371 | 6,342 | -3.4 | 0% |
| 2012 | 89,017 | 78,627 | 10,390 | 1.3 | 0% |
| 2013 | 141,310 | 120,572 | 20,738 | 2.8 | 0% |
| 2014 | 106,994 | 188,392 | −81,398 | -3.4 | 0% |
| 2015 | 112,113 | 104,037 | 8,076 | 0.7 | 0% |
| 2016 | 203,236 | 148,270 | 54,966 | 0.1 | 0% |
| 2017 | 168,700 | 140,124 | 28,576 | 2.5 | 0% |
| 2018 | 184,963 | 140,936 | 44,027 | 6.2 | 0% |
| 2019 | 108,937 | 145,195 | −36,258 | 7.3 | 0% |
| 2020 | 170,766 | 124,775 | 45,991 | 12.9 | 0% |
| 2021 | 224,413 | 174,850 | 49,563 | 12.6 | 0% |
| 2022 | 182,934 | 184,043 | −1,109 | 11.9 | — |
| 2023 | 243,200 | 204,779 | 38,421 | 13.0 | 0% |
| 2024 | 202,238 | 184,479 | 17,759 | 15.6 | 0% |
In its most recent public year (2024), this organization brought in $17,759 more than it spent. Its reserves stood at about 15.6 months of spending, up from -3.4 in 2011. Staff pay was 0% of spending.
